Record 2 2003-12-11

English

Subject field(s)
  • Biochemistry
  • Pharmacy
DEF

Producing contractions; capable of or tending to shrink or pucker tissues or mucous membranes.

French

Domaine(s)
  • Biochimie
  • Pharmacie
DEF

Se dit d'un produit qui resserre les tissus vivants et diminue les sécrétions.

CONT

(Les produits astringents les plus connus sont le tanin et ses dérivés (utilisés comme astringents antidiarrhéiques), l'eau des feuilles de noyer, le jus de citron (utilisés comme astringents cutanés), et l'alun (utilisé au niveau des muqueuses).

Record 3 2001-03-07

English

Subject field(s)
  • Analytical Chemistry
  • The Mouth
DEF

Describes the complex sensation produced in the mouth by a dilute aqueous solution of products such as some tannins (for example Kaki tannins and sloe tannings)

OBS

astringent: Term and definition standardized by ISO.
